H.Res.317 - Provid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 1905) to provide for the treatment of the District of Columbia as a Congressional district for purposes of representation in the House of Representatives, and for other purposes and providing for consideration of the bill (H.R. 1906) to amend the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 to adjust the estimated tax payment safe harbor based on income for the preceeding year in the case of individuals with adjusted gross income greater that $5 million.

Apr 18thThe House Committee on Rules reported an original measure, H. Rept. 110-98, by Mr. Arcuri.
Apr 18thWith respect to H.R. 1905, all points of order against the bill and against its consideration are waived except those arising under clause 9 or 10 of rule XXI. The bill shall be considered as read. The bill is closed to amendments and shall be considered in the House. With respect to H.R. 1906, all points of order against the bill and against its consideration are waived except those arising under clause 9 or 10 of rule XXI. The bill shall be considered as read. The bill is closed to amendments and shall be considered in the House. If either H.R. 1905 of H.R. 1906 fails of passage or fails to reach the question of passage by an order of recommittal, then both such bills, together with H.R. 1433, shall be laid on the table. In the engrossement of H.R. 1905, the Clerk shall append the text of H.R. 1906, as passed by the House, as new matter at the end of H.R. 1905. Upon that action, H.R. 1906 and H.R. 1433 shall be laid on the table.

Result: Passed - April 19, 2007

Roll call number 229 in the House

Question: On Agreeing to the Resolution: H RES 317 Providing for the consideration of H.R. 1905 and H.R 1906

Required percentage of 'Aye' votes: 1/2 (50%)
Percentage of 'aye' votes: 50%
